如何在multiprocessing.Process中将数据框作为参数传递?

时间:2019-07-01 17:57:49

标签: python pandas dataframe process multiprocessing

我想将数据框传递给函数。因为数据帧很大,并且函数本身需要一些时间才能运行,所以我决定使用多处理。我目前正在使用 mulitprocessing.Process(target = myFunction , arg = (df)) 并收到“ BrokenPipeError:[Errno 32]管道损坏”错误。我的想法是,我无法通过multiprocessing.Process传递df,如果是的话,最好的解决方法是什么,否则,是什么引起了错误?

0 个答案:

没有答案